The Reno market for Chief of Staffs
Reno has transformed into a logistics, advanced manufacturing, and data center hub serving West Coast distribution, alongside gaming and a growing tech presence. Many companies here are expansion sites for California businesses seeking cost and tax relief. Fractional executives frequently bridge the gap between a California headquarters and a Nevada operation.

Typical cost in Reno
Expect roughly $5k–$13k/mo per month, or $135–$315/hr hourly, for a fractional Chief of Staff in Reno. Reno retainers price below California benchmarks while drawing on Northern California talent. Most fractional Chief of Staff retainers run $6k–$12k/month for 1–2 days per week.
National benchmark for comparison: $6k–$14k/mo per month ($150–$350/hr).
